(Video) No Sewing Machine Needed! This Is How To Make Your T-Shirt Fit

Everyone in this whole wide world must have usually been buying t-shirts for them to wear especially men. Once in a while, the t-shirt that we buy would have different sizing than the one that we usually wear even though the size that is stated on the t-shirt is the one that we usually. The size could be bigger or even smaller than what we usually wear.

If the size of the t-shirt is too big, you do not have to be worried too much because there is actually a way for you to tailor that t-shirt on your own. Amazingly, you do not need to use any sewing machine to do this. The steps are also very easy to be done. Before you start tailoring the t-shirt, there are several things that you might need to have for it.

Things that you need to tailor t-shirt:

  1. Sewing needle.
  2. Thread.
  3. Sewing pins.
  4. Safety pins.
  5. Fabric pencil.
  6. Ruler.
  7. Scissors.
  8. Iron.

Step 1: Measure And Pin

Figure out how much fabric you wanted to take in. The perfect method to do it would be to take one of your t-shirt that fits you perfectly well and use it as a template. Turn your t-shirt that you want to tailor inside out and lay it on a flat surface. Put your template t-shirt on top then mark along the edges with your fabric pencil. Once done marking, put the sewing pins in to hold the fabric in place. If you do not have a perfectly fitted t-shirt to use as a template, measure the sizing that is good for you manually and mark it.

Step 2: Let’s Sew

Use some thread and make sure to double thread the needle for maximum strength when you want to sew. Start sewing the waist and sleeve first before tackling the hem. After done sewing everything, cut off the excess fabric from the t-shirt leaving a bit of fabric.
